Every Colchester venue has its own personality, and the decor that suits a Norman keep won't suit a barn in Coggeshall. Here's how I approach styling across the city's most-booked venue types.
The historic city-centre venues come with their own architectural weight, which means decor needs to complement rather than compete. Overcrowding a Norman keep with florals fights the room. I usually recommend a single statement ceremony arch sized to the proportions of the space, tall pedestal arrangements either side of the aisle, and restrained but elegant table styling: white linen, charger plates, tapered candles, and compact centrepieces that let your guests see each other across the table. Heritage venues also tend to have firm rules around open flame and wall fixings, so we plan around those early. Less, done beautifully, always wins here.
Country house weddings around Colchester call for a softer, more romantic register. These venues lean traditional, with sweeping lawns, panelled rooms, and grand fireplaces that practically ask for a country garden theme. Abundant greenery, garden roses, sweet peas (in season), mantelpiece installations, and aisle markers running into the gardens work beautifully. Cream, sage, blush, and soft lavender feel right here. If you've got access to the gardens for the ceremony, which Layer Marney's grounds and Wivenhoe's parkland both allow in good weather, a free-standing floral arch against the landscape is one of the most photographed setups I do.
The barn and rural venues out towards Constable Country are a different brief again. Original beams, exposed brick, and timber bones do the heavy lifting, so the decor's job is to add warmth without competing. Long banquet tables with a runner of foraged greenery, eucalyptus, astrantia, and seasonal blooms in muted tones (terracotta, mustard, dusty pink) feel right. Hanging installations work beautifully where the ceiling allows: fairy light canopies, suspended floral clouds, or simple festoon. I'd avoid anything too polished here. The point of a barn wedding is the texture; chrome and high gloss fight it.
Mersea is its own world: salt marshes, oyster beds, big skies. The styling brief shifts to lean into the light and the landscape rather than fight it. Loose, garden-style florals in soft whites, blues, and greens work better than anything tightly structured. Driftwood, linen runners (creased rather than ironed sharp), pampas, and seeded eucalyptus all fit the setting. For ceremonies in the walled garden at East Mersea Hall, an unstructured floral arch with trailing greenery photographs beautifully without overdressing the space. Coastal weddings forgive less when you over-style; they reward restraint.

Here's how we work. We agree a design with you, share a clear timeline, and handle the coordination with your venue so you don't have to chase anyone.
On the day, we're first in and last out: laying linens, dressing chairs, placing candles, arranging florals, and moving pieces between ceremony and reception so everything flows. We label boxes, bring spares, and leave the venue the way we found it — because the small things matter most on a wedding morning.
Design starts with mood. We'll suggest seasonal florals, hand-tied bouquets, layered table arrangements, focal centrepieces, and statement backdrops. From there we add the details that make a room feel intentional rather than busy: textured accessories, useful props, and height that pulls the eye.
How you book us is flexible. Choose straightforward hire of the pieces you need, or go end-to-end with design, styling, and on-the-day coordination. The brief can lean modern, romantic, rustic, or coastal — we'll keep the thread consistent across every space.

Full pricing is on the package cards above. As a rough guide, most Colchester weddings I style with full decor packages sit between £2,400 and £4,500, depending on guest numbers and the level of styling. Bespoke packages for larger or more unusual Colchester venues start from £5,000.

12 to 18 months is standard, especially for peak season (May to September). I take a limited number of weddings each year, and Saturday dates in summer tend to book out first. That said, if your date is closer than that, please still get in touch. I occasionally have last-minute availability.

A lot of Colchester's heritage venues, particularly the Castle and Town Hall, have rules around open flame, rigging, and wall fixings. I've worked within all of them, and I'll check with your venue before finalising the design. If they won't allow real candles, we'll use high-quality LED candles. Restrictions shape the design, but they rarely kill it.
